|   Defined in header   <type_traits>  |  ||
|---|---|---|
 template< class T > struct is_floating_point;  |  (since C++11) | 
Checks whether T is a floating-point type. Provides the member constant value which is equal to true, if T is the type float, double, long double, including any cv-qualified variants. Otherwise, value is equal to false.
Template parameters
| T | - | a type to check | 
Helper variable template
 template< class T > constexpr bool is_floating_point_v = is_floating_point<T>::value;  |  (since C++17) |

Possible implementation
 template< class T >
struct is_floating_point : std::integral_constant<
                               bool,
                               std::is_same<float, typename std::remove_cv<T>::type>::value  ||
                               std::is_same<double, typename std::remove_cv<T>::type>::value  ||
                               std::is_same<long double, typename std::remove_cv<T>::type>::value
                           > {}; |  
Example
#include <iostream>
#include <type_traits>
 
class A {};
 
int main() 
{
    std::cout << std::boolalpha;
    std::cout << std::is_floating_point<A>::value << '\n';
    std::cout << std::is_floating_point<float>::value << '\n';
    std::cout << std::is_floating_point<int>::value << '\n';
}Output:
false true false
